PHP语言简介
PHP(Hypertext Preprocessor)是一种开源的服务器端脚本语言,最初由Rasmus Lerdorf于1995年创建。它主要用于网页开发,能够与多种数据库进行交互,便于动态网页内容的生成。由于其学习曲线较平缓,成为了初学者入门编程的热门选择。
PHP环境搭建
在开始学习PHP之前,首先需要搭建开发环境。常用的环境包括Apache、Nginx等Web服务器以及MySQL数据库。可以选择使用XAMPP、WAMP等集成环境包,这些工具能够快速安装并配置好所需的软件,方便开发者边学边用。
PHP基本语法
学习PHP时,掌握其基本语法是第一步。PHP的代码一般嵌入在HTML中,采用标签形式,编写过程相对简单。可以使用echo语句输出文本:
<?php
echo Hello, World!;
?>
理解变量、数据类型、数组和层次结构等基本概念也是必不可少的。PHP对数据类型的处理非常灵活,允许开发者使用字符串、整数、浮点数和布尔值等多种类型。
常用函数和控制结构
在PHP中,函数的使用非常广泛。内置函数如strlen()、array_push()、sort()等,能够极大简化代码的编写。掌握控制结构如条件语句if、switch和循环结构for、while,能够帮助开发者进行流程控制和逻辑判断。
与数据库的交互
PHP与MySQL的结合,使得动态网页的开发变得更加简单。通过PHP的mysqli或PDO扩展,开发者可以方便地进行数据库的增删查改操作。使用mysqli连接数据库的示例代码如下:
<?php
$conn = mysqli_connect(localhost, username, password, database);
if (!$conn) {
die(连接失败: . mysqli_connect_error());
}
// 进行数据库操作
mysqli_close($conn);
?>
学习资源推荐
学习PHP有很多资源可供选择,包含但不限于在线课程、书籍和视频教程。网站如W3School、PHP.net以及Udemy等提供了丰富的学习资料。加入一些开发者社区和论坛,如Stack Overflow,可以让你在遇到问题时得到及时的帮助和解答。
掌握PHP语言基础,使开发者能够更好地理解Web开发的核心要素,为后续的深入学习和职业发展奠定基础。虽然学习的过程可能会遇到各种挑战,但只要坚持不懈,最终一定能够掌握这门有价值的技能。
暂无评论内容